TABLE 20-3:
The PLL features a lock output which is asserted when
the PLL enters a phase locked state. Should the loop
fall out of lock (e.g., due to noise), the lock signal will be
rescinded. The state of this signal is reflected in the
read-only LOCK bit in the OSCCON register.
20.2.5
The FRC oscillator is a fast (7.37 MHz ±2% nominal)
internal RC oscillator. This oscillator is intended to pro-
vide reasonable device operating speeds without the
use of an external crystal, ceramic resonator, or RC
network. The FRC oscillator can be used with the PLL
to obtain higher clock frequencies.
The dsPIC30F operates from the FRC oscillator when-
ever the current oscillator selection control bits in the
OSCCON register (OSCCON<13:12>) are set to ‘01’.
The four bit field specified by TUN<3:0> (OSCCON
<15:14> and OSCCON<11:10>) allows the user to tune
the internal fast RC oscillator (nominal 7.37 MHz). The
user can tune the FRC oscillator within a range of
+10.5% (840 kHz) and -12% (960 kHz) in steps of
1.50% around the factory-calibrated setting (see
Table
If OSCCON<13:12> are set to ‘11’ and FPR<3:0> are
set to ‘0001’, ‘1010’ or ‘0011’, then a PLL multiplier of
4, 8 or 16 (respectively) is applied.

20.2.6
The LPRC oscillator is a component of the Watchdog
Timer (WDT) and oscillates at a nominal frequency of
512 kHz. The LPRC oscillator is the clock source for
the Power-up Timer (PWRT) circuit, WDT and clock
monitor circuits. It can also be used to provide a low
frequency clock source option for applications where
power consumption is critical and timing accuracy is
not required
The LPRC oscillator is always enabled at a Power-on
Reset because it is the clock source for the PWRT.
After the PWRT expires, the LPRC oscillator remains
on if one of the following conditions is true:
• The Fail-Safe Clock Monitor is enabled
• The WDT is enabled
• The LPRC oscillator is selected as the system
If one of the above conditions is not true, the LPRC
shuts off after the PWRT expires.
